Transaction 5fbb45e5e032e8025ef81f002ad8ec270ca13d75b52c42da05ff9b1e091d0e32

67 Input
2 Outputs
  • 5fbb45e5e032e8025ef81f002ad8ec270ca13d75b52c42da05ff9b1e091d0e32:0
  • value  400000000
    address  169nghSUmF3v7ddAZR5D1WrWHiv8FhAF1k
  • 5fbb45e5e032e8025ef81f002ad8ec270ca13d75b52c42da05ff9b1e091d0e32:1
  • value  2482627
    address  3JGUeaVMySokYAjmzeaLseVju5wjvThsYm